[jira] [Created] (HIVE-19403) Demote 'Pattern' Logging

In the {{DDLTask}} class, there is some logging that is not helpful to a cluster admin and should be demoted to _debug_ level logging.  In fact, in one place in the code, it already is.

{code}
LOG.info("pattern: {}", showDatabasesDesc.getPattern());
LOG.debug("pattern: {}", pattern);
LOG.info("pattern: {}", showFuncs.getPattern());
LOG.info("pattern: {}", showTblStatus.getPattern());
{code}

Here is an example... as an admin, I can already see what the pattern is, I do not need this extra logging.  It provides no additional context.

{code:java|title=Example}
2018-05-03 03:08:26,354 INFO  org.apache.hadoop.hive.ql.Driver: [HiveServer2-Background-Pool: Thread-101980]: Executing command(queryId=hive_20180503030808_e53c26ef-2280-4eca-929b-668503105e2e): SHOW TABLE EXTENDED FROM my_db LIKE '*'
2018-05-03 03:08:26,355 INFO  hive.ql.exec.DDLTask: [HiveServer2-Background-Pool: Thread-101980]: pattern: *
{code}
